Output 983e1d4f24bcf89e35f5848837a542d3cb67c29f2d3f0b7fd35ef54f53d4421e:1

value
3559926407
script pubkey
OP_0 OP_PUSHBYTES_20 c26794aa650c0a8367e0a100fa1624f9ff4f8598
address
bc1qcfnef2n9ps9gxelq5yq0593yl8l5lpvcl82mj4
transaction
983e1d4f24bcf89e35f5848837a542d3cb67c29f2d3f0b7fd35ef54f53d4421e
confirmations
29026
spent
true